Delhi prepares for its first ever Monsoon festival

Monsoon festival, to be organised for the very first time in the National Capital is a three-day-long festival, scheduled to take place between August 30 and September 1 at Jahaz Mahal in Mehrauli.

The heritage walks, a fete at Aam Bagh with folk music (such as Malhar and Kajri), dastangoi (Persian style of storytelling), art, and delicacies like tea, pakoras and sharbat savoured in the monsoon are some of the cultural programmes that form the part of the three-day-long festival.

The plan regarding the event will be completed by the month end. Manisha Saxena, Secretary (tourism), Delhi Government said, “We have asked the Sahitya Kala Parishad to help organise the festival and artists for the cultural performances. The idea is to put Mehrauli on the tourist map of Delhi.”

The move by the Delhi Government comes as a part of the strategy laid by the Tourism Department to push the event site, Mehrauli as tourist destination.
